1 METHODS: We used the UvrABC nuclease incision method in combination with ligation-mediated polymerase chain reaction to map the distribution of DNA adducts induced by benzo[a]pyrene diol epoxide (BPDE) and other bulky carcinogens within exons 1 and 2 in H-ras, N-ras, and K-ras. 7,8-Dihydro-7,8-dihydroxybenzo(a)pyrene 9,10-oxide KRAS proto-oncogene, GTPase Homo sapiens
